Dental Fillings

What are Dental Fillings?

Dental fillings are one of the most common procedures done in most dental offices. The procedure is necessary if decay is found in one or more of your teeth. Cavities can eventually get worse, leading to the need for a root canal or extraction. Before it gets to this point, the decay can be removed and a filling put into its place.

Why are Dental Fillings necessary?

The most common reason for needing a filling is because you have a cavity. Cavities often form because of inadequate brushing and flossing and other factors. If left untreated, the cavity can continue to get worse and eventually cause the need for either a root canal or extraction. You may be considering a filling if you already have metal ones that you’d like to replace with composite resin.

What makes you a good candidate for a Dental Filling?

Most patients who need a filling can safely have the procedure done. We will perform an exam and take x-rays to determine if a filling is necessary. If more than one filling is needed, we can do this at the same appointment if they’re in the same area. By filling a decayed tooth, you’re preventing the decay from getting worse and preserving your tooth.

What happens during the Dental Filling procedure?

We first administer a local anesthetic to numb the area being treated. The decay is then removed from the tooth and the small hole prepared for the filling material. Next, we place the composite resin into the small hole and smooth it into place. We cure the material with a specialized light and smooth the filling down a second time.
